The World LP Gas Association announces the Industry’s 5th Global Technology Conference (GTC-2012) which will take place in Bali, Indonesia on Tuesday, 11th September 2012 during the 25th World LP Gas Forum.
The primary aim of GTC – 2012 is to enhance the exchange of innovative and original ideas from around the globe and help to create opportunities and dynamism for the LP Gas industry. It also brings the LP Gas industry together, represented by all its stakeholders, from research entities to academic partners, LP Gas producing companies to equipment manufacturers, LP Gas distributers as well as the total supply distribution chain and beyond it.
Bali 2012 is a unique year for the World LP Gas Forum with it being held in Bali for the second time, following the first Forum held there in 1996. Many people will want to be present for this major LP Gas event that will bring the industry together in the heart of Asia.
The preceding Global Technology Conferences that took place in Chicago, Seoul, Madrid and Doha were extremely successful and included presentations from all corners of the world. Some examples of topics that might be presented under any one of the following categories include:
| No. | Category |
Some suggested topics |
| 1 | POWER GENERATION | Engine-driven generators, fuel cells, micro-turbines, co-generation (combined heat and power) |
| 2 | FUEL ISSUES | Non-sulphur based odorants, test protocols and procedures, remediation of contaminated fuel, specifications Emerging fuels such as DME , synthetic LP Gas |
| 3 | RESIDENTIAL/COMMERCIAL | Space heating, water heating, cooking, clothes drying, air-conditioning, fumigation, refrigeration, humidity control, and lighting including combination of uses |
| 4 | INDUSTRIAL | Heat treatment, aerosol propellant, crucible furnace, asphalt conditioning, wood and ceramic kiln, ice thawing, industrial ovens, coffee and peanut roasting, dye-casting, brick and cinder block curing, metal forging, sand and gravel drying, metal melting and cutting, temporary heat for construction |
| 5 | AGRICULTURE | Crop production, poultry and pork production, grain and food drying, vine defoliation, flame cultivation, poultry house sterilization, irrigation pump engines, residential and commercial lawn mowers, powered agricultural machinery |
| 6 | LEISURE | Recreational vehicles, boating, barbeques, patios and hearths |
| 7 | OPERATIONS | Composite cylinder/tank construction, transfer operations including pumping, metering connectors, remote sensing, liquid level detection, radio identification, safety and training, storage systems (above/underground, refrigerated, mounded, pressurized) |
| 8 | DISTRIBUTION | Climate change mitigation, emission reductions from engines and fuel transfer, emission trading etc. |
| 9 | ENVIRONMENT | Engine fuel (Autogas), in both on and off-road vehicles, forklift trucks, lawnmowers, primary power units, auxiliary engines, 2 and 3-wheelers, hybrids, micro-turbines, conversion kit technologies, OEMs etc. |
| 10 | OTHERS | For any other papers that do not fit into any of the above categories |
